About This Adventure Destination

Antrim Lake, located in the vibrant city of Columbus, Ohio, is a hidden gem offering a serene escape from urban life. This picturesque lake is an oasis of calm, surrounded by lush greenery and reflecting the expansive skies overhead. It's part of the Olentangy River Wetland Park, making it a unique landmark within the city, offering both recreation and nature conservation. Antrim Lake is a hub for local wildlife, including migratory birds and various fish species, presenting a delightful opportunity for nature enthusiasts.

The lake's tranquil waters are perfect for leisure activities, whether it's a peaceful walk around the looping trail or a quiet moment spent fishing. Well-maintained paths and scenic views make it a favored spot for locals seeking a quick retreat into nature. Interestingly, Antrim Lake was once a quarry, contributing to its distinct circular shape and depth. Over time, it's become a beloved feature of the community and provides a natural focal point in this urban setting.
